Project developers typically prefer stable or predictable commodity prices to commit to large-scale exploration, production, and processing projects, which directly affects the pipeline of work for project management firms like Dovre Group.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"image-section image-2_new_design\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Image.svg\" alt=\"Explore a Preview\"\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003csection class=\"highlight-box\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-icon\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-1.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eInflation, Interest Rates, and Project Financing Costs\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"highlight-content\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eInflation and interest rates significantly impact project financing costs.  For instance, if inflation pushes up the cost of materials and labor, the overall expenditure for a project like those Dovre Group undertakes will rise.  This is a key consideration for any business planning large-scale operations.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eHigher interest rates directly translate to more expensive borrowing.  In 2024, central banks globally have maintained or increased rates to combat inflation, meaning the cost of capital for new projects is elevated.  For example, the European Central Bank's key interest rates were at 4.50% as of September 2023, a level not seen in years, making large-scale project financing more costly.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Access to affordable financing is therefore a critical determinant of project initiation and execution.  When borrowing becomes prohibitively expensive due to high interest rates and the potential for future inflation eroding returns, companies may postpone or cancel investments, directly affecting sectors like infrastructure and energy where Dovre Group operates.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003c\/section\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-orange-section\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-box-orange-section4\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"title-row-orange-section\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eCurrency Exchange Rate Fluctuations\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"content-row-orange-section blur_box\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eCurrency exchange rate fluctuations present a significant consideration for Dovre Group's global business. Changes in the value of currencies directly impact the cost of sending personnel to international project sites, as well as how Dovre prices its services for clients operating in different economic regions. For instance, if the Euro weakens against a project's local currency, the cost of employing staff in that region could effectively rise when translated back to Euros.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e repatriation of profits earned in foreign currencies also faces risk from exchange rate volatility. A stronger Euro can boost the value of foreign earnings when brought back to the home country, while a weaker Euro would diminish their value. This dynamic introduces a layer of financial uncertainty that management must actively monitor and hedge against to protect profitability.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eFor example, during 2024, the Euro experienced moderate volatility against several major currencies. The average EUR\/USD exchange rate hovered around 1.08, but with notable swings. If Dovre Group had significant unhedged revenue streams denominated in USD, a depreciation of the Euro could have negatively impacted reported earnings in 2024. Conversely, a strengthening Euro would have had a positive effect.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cul class=\"lst_crct\"\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eImpact on Personnel Costs:\u003c\/strong\u003e A weaker Euro can increase the cost of deploying staff to countries with stronger currencies.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eService Pricing:\u003c\/strong\u003e Exchange rates affect the competitiveness and profitability of services priced in foreign currencies.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eProfit Repatriation:\u003c\/strong\u003e Fluctuations can alter the Euro value of profits earned and brought back from international operations.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eFinancial Risk:\u003c\/strong\u003e Significant currency swings introduce financial risks that require careful management and potential hedging strategies.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cbutton class=\"get_full_prdct_green\" onclick=\"get_full()\"\u003e\u003c\/button\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"product-box-orange-section4\"\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"title-row-orange-section\"\u003e\n\u003cimg src=\"\/cdn\/shop\/files\/PESTLE-Content-Economic-Box-Icon-Color-2.svg\" alt=\"Icon\"\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eIndustry-Specific Investment Trends\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e\n\u003cdiv class=\"content-row-orange-section blur_box\"\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eInvestment in the energy sector is seeing a significant pivot towards renewables.
